The tick size of an order for A-share stocks shall be RMB 0.01 and that for B-share stocks shall be USD 0.001. The Exchange imposes a 10% daily price limit on the auction trading of all A-share and B-share stocks. Example of a Limit Order. In the price quote above, a limit order is entered to buy MCL at $98.25 while the security is trading at $98.34/98.35. The only way this limit order gets executed is if the price comes down and is offered for $98.25. Sell stop: A sell stop represents a market order to sell at the next available bid price, if/when the trade price decreases to, or down through, the stop price. You should enter a stop price for a sell stop order below the current bid price; otherwise, it may trigger immediately. A bracket order is a conditional order type that allows you to place a defined profit and stop-loss point to a new or existing position. At tastytrade, we offer two bracket/conditional order types: OTOCO orders and OCO orders. Next, we’ll take a look at a few examples for all of the three order types explained above. Consider ABC stock with a bid-ask of $20.50-$20.52. A market buy order will immediately purchase shares at or near $20.52.
